The canvas "Sibyl" by Hans Canon evokes a world where art and mythology intertwine with striking delicacy. In this piece, the viewer is immediately transported to an era where the sibyls, these prophetesses of antiquity, embodied wisdom and knowledge. Canon, with his unparalleled talent, manages to capture the very essence of these mystical figures, revealing not only their outer beauty but also the depth of their understanding. The choice of the sibyl as the central subject reflects an artistic pursuit that goes beyond mere representation, inviting each viewer to explore the mysteries of time and spirit. Style and uniqueness of the work Hans Canon's style is distinguished by a subtle harmony between realism and idealism. In "Sibyl," the delicate features of the prophetess's face are accentuated by a play of light that highlights her expressions. The colors, carefully chosen, evoke an atmosphere that is both serene and enigmatic. Every detail, from the drapery of her garment to the symbolic elements surrounding her, contributes to creating a rich visual narrative full of meaning. The work is imbued with palpable spirituality, where the sibyl seems to both contemplate and communicate with the world around her. This blend of pictorial techniques and symbolism makes "Sibyl" a piece that is not only to be admired but also provokes deep reflection in the viewer. The artist and his influence Hans Canon, an Austrian painter of the 19th century, established himself as a major figure in the artistic movement of his time. His training under renowned masters allowed him to develop a refined technique while cultivating a unique sensitivity to the beauty of human forms. Canon was influenced by the major artistic currents of his era, but he infused them with a personal touch that is entirely his own.
